Transaction e582950c95ff4dae8f8ca500870fbe88224097f85df9776a927be10d77fd8417
1 Input
1 Output
-
e582950c95ff4dae8f8ca500870fbe88224097f85df9776a927be10d77fd8417:0
- value
- 6751179
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81b6320529115f3b998f93fac6b2674f83189e08 OP_EQUAL
- address
- 3DWsMSux6yQ7qNqNM3LTCHvUiHAht4Jbxw